Course details
Understanding Social Anxiety Disorder: Causes, Symptoms, and Effects on Mental Health
This unit will delve into the psychological and sociological factors that contribute to social anxiety disorder, its symptoms, and the impact it has on an individual's mental well-being and relationships. •
Cognitive-Behavioral Therapy (CBT) for Social Anxiety: Principles and Applications
This unit will explore the principles of CBT, a widely used therapeutic approach for treating social anxiety disorder, including its underlying mechanisms, techniques, and strategies for managing symptoms. •
Leadership Skills for Overcoming Social Anxiety: Building Confidence and Assertiveness
This unit will focus on developing leadership skills that can help individuals with social anxiety disorder to build confidence, assertiveness, and effective communication skills, ultimately enhancing their leadership abilities. •
Social Anxiety and Interpersonal Relationships: Understanding Boundaries and Communication
This unit will examine the impact of social anxiety on interpersonal relationships, including boundaries, communication, and conflict resolution, and provide strategies for maintaining healthy relationships while managing social anxiety. •
Mindfulness and Self-Compassion for Social Anxiety: Reducing Stress and Anxiety
This unit will introduce mindfulness and self-compassion techniques to help individuals with social anxiety disorder manage stress, anxiety, and negative self-talk, promoting emotional regulation and well-being. •
Group Dynamics and Social Anxiety: Managing Anxiety in Group Settings
This unit will explore the dynamics of group settings and how social anxiety can manifest in these environments, providing strategies for managing anxiety, building relationships, and effective communication. •
Leadership and Social Anxiety: Overcoming Impostor Syndrome and Self-Doubt
This unit will address the common phenomenon of impostor syndrome and self-doubt among individuals with social anxiety disorder, providing strategies for overcoming these feelings and developing a more positive self-image. •
Emotional Intelligence and Social Anxiety: Recognizing and Managing Emotions
This unit will focus on the role of emotional intelligence in managing social anxiety, including recognizing, understanding, and regulating emotions, and developing effective emotional intelligence skills. •
Social Anxiety and Technology: Online Interactions and Social Media
This unit will examine the impact of technology on social anxiety, including online interactions, social media, and digital communication, providing strategies for managing anxiety in these environments. •
Creating a Support Network for Social Anxiety: Building Resilience and Coping Strategies
This unit will emphasize the importance of building a support network for individuals with social anxiety disorder, including strategies for developing resilience, coping with anxiety, and maintaining mental well-being.
Career path
| **Career Role** | Description |
|---|---|
| Counselling Psychologist | Counselling psychologists work with individuals, groups, and families to address mental health issues, including social anxiety. They use evidence-based therapies to promote positive change. |
| Organizational Development Consultant | Organizational development consultants help organizations improve their performance by addressing social anxiety and leadership skills. They use a range of techniques, including coaching and training. |
| Human Resources Manager | Human resources managers oversee the recruitment, training, and development of employees. They often work with individuals with social anxiety to support their career development. |
| Business Psychologist | Business psychologists apply psychological principles to improve organizational performance. They often work with individuals with social anxiety to develop leadership skills and address performance issues. |
